What are the benefits of using css style sheets?
The benefits of using CSS style sheets are: 1. Use less code to achieve more functions; 2. Using the attribute inheritance method, you can easily maintain different styles of the same tag; 3. Code ratio Higher content; 4. Page loading becomes faster; 5. Flexibility in defining styles.
The operating environment of this article: Windows 7 system, Dell G3 computer, HTML5&&CSS3 version.
The full name of CSS is Cascading Style Sheet, which means cascading style sheet. CSS is used to improve the rendering of HTML markup content. Using CSS we can define different ways of displaying content based on media.
The following is a summary of the advantages of CSS:
1. CSS requires less code
We can define values with values in the public style class attributes, and can use the same class in different locations, so we can use less code to achieve more functions. Less code means less bandwidth consumption and ease of maintaining content.
2. Easy to maintain
When we define styles globally or in a common place, any changes become easy to operate. For example, in the website we display all the names of the products using specific style attributes. Now we can change the style throughout the site by changing the style class for the product name in an external stylesheet. We can keep multiple stylesheets and use them as needed. Using the property inheritance approach, you can easily maintain different styles of the same markup.
3. Content with a higher code (tag) ratio
We can achieve higher code ratio content in the page by using CSS, because we can change the style The declaration is converted to an external file. This is important from a search engine perspective. We can provide fewer tags (style tags) and more content to the spider for indexing.
4. Download page
When the browser caches the style sheet page, the page loads very quickly. Every time I use the same CSS for a different page of the same site, the style classes are not loaded from the server.
5. Flexibility in defining styles
Name cascading means that we can use multiple styles and give priority to local styles. We can override the declared global style and assign the style locally to the markup.
Recommended study: "CSS Tutorial"
This article is about the advantages of using css style sheets. I hope it will be helpful to friends in need!
The above is the detailed content of What are the benefits of using css style sheets?. For more information, please follow other related articles on the PHP Chinese website!

Hot AI Tools

Undresser.AI Undress
AI-powered app for creating realistic nude photos

AI Clothes Remover
Online AI tool for removing clothes from photos.

Undress AI Tool
Undress images for free

Clothoff.io
AI clothes remover

AI Hentai Generator
Generate AI Hentai for free.

Hot Article

Hot Tools

Notepad++7.3.1
Easy-to-use and free code editor

SublimeText3 Chinese version
Chinese version, very easy to use

Zend Studio 13.0.1
Powerful PHP integrated development environment

Dreamweaver CS6
Visual web development tools

SublimeText3 Mac version
God-level code editing software (SublimeText3)

Hot Topics



If you’ve recently started working with GraphQL, or reviewed its pros and cons, you’ve no doubt heard things like “GraphQL doesn’t support caching” or

With the recent climb of Bitcoin’s price over 20k $USD, and to it recently breaking 30k, I thought it’s worth taking a deep dive back into creating Ethereum

It's out! Congrats to the Vue team for getting it done, I know it was a massive effort and a long time coming. All new docs, as well.

I had someone write in with this very legit question. Lea just blogged about how you can get valid CSS properties themselves from the browser. That's like this.

I'd say "website" fits better than "mobile app" but I like this framing from Max Lynch:

There are a number of these desktop apps where the goal is showing your site at different dimensions all at the same time. So you can, for example, be writing

If we need to show documentation to the user directly in the WordPress editor, what is the best way to do it?

The other day, I spotted this particularly lovely bit from Corey Ginnivan’s website where a collection of cards stack on top of one another as you scroll.
